| FACES OF TRANSFORMATION IS THEME FOR 2005 SCHOOL
The Rev. James Wilson, PrayNorthstate
Pray California holds its annual School of Prayer at Neighborhood Church of Chico this year. The school spans Thursday, September 29, through Saturday, October 1, and has as its theme this year, Faces of Transformation. The event seeks to gather all Christians who are hungry to see the entire state in the process of transformation into a province of the Kingdom – and all of the many communities in the state – from the state and locally elected leaders to business leaders to educators to the entertainment community and its people. Organizers say that those who believe such a thing is impossible should come to the school prepared to give all of the glory to God. And for those not hungry enough to see God reign in no uncertain terms, one organizer says, “Tell them to come anyway – God will even supply the hunger!”
Keynote addresses will be delivered by Pastor Bill Johnson of Bethel Church, Redding, and Dr. Alistair Petrie of Partnership Ministries International.
Johnson is best known for his leadership in establishing multiple campuses of the international School of Supernatural Ministries and as a speaker and teacher on building a revival culture and living with God in that culture. He has presided over a dramatic outbreak of Holy Spirit activity in and around his church that has resulted in thousands of healings in people who suffered from every imaginable health condition from blindness to cancers to growing missing body parts and a number of creative miracles as well – although he does not consider himself a worker of miracles so much as one who is willing to call on God and wait until He shows up. He is the author of When Heaven Invades Earth and The Supernatural Power of a Transformed Mind.
Petrie has worked over the years with George Otis Jr. and The Sentinel Group as well as with many international ministries; he was featured on The Quickening video and is currently based in Kelowna, British Columbia. As a chronicler and teacher on the dynamics of community transformation in the nearly three hundred worldwide communities that have presently experienced the phenomenon he is without peer. His best known published works include Releasing Heaven on Earth and Transformed. He keynoted the Touching Heaven Changing Earth regional conference in 2003, the PrayNorthstate annual conference in 2004, and he has visited Chico to conduct clinics and conferences as well. He has had a heart for what the Lord is planning in the Northstate region for many years and is eager to assist us in that process. Both men will deliver two major addresses at the School of Prayer.
In addition to the keynote addresses the school will feature a series of workshops offered by leaders from the northern, southern, and central regions of the state – each designed to illustrate and facilitate a special “face” of transformation in the faces of those who work for it in their special context. For example, actress and producer Jaime Lyn Bauer will teach on transformation in the entertainment industry; Assemblyman Rick Keene will offer a workshop on transformation in government, and tribal leader Juanita Aranda will present on transformation in native communities. Pastor John Purcell will offer a workshop titled, “Madera: Church in the City,” Chris Adams, a public high school principal, will teach on transformation in public schools, and Lorraine Coconato will offer her vision on deep deliverance for leaders. The Rev. Jim Wilson, of PrayNorthstate, will teach on “prophetic acts with impact,” while the Rev. Fawn Parrish of International Reconciliation Coalition and the International School of Reconciliation – both under the leadership of Youth With a Mission President John Dawson – will present on the core role of reconciliation in the transformation process. This is just a sample of the offerings available at the school.
In addition to the workshop and general sessions participants are invited to worship – extravagantly – before each general session and in a concert of prayer and praise following Saturday’s morning general session. There will also be opportunity to pray at various strategic locations in the city of Chico on Friday Afternoon. Organizers say that many found the opportunity to connect with workshop leaders and keynoters, as well as with prayer leaders from their own region, was the most moving experience of the 2004 school, held in Madera. Ample opportunities to do this again will be provided.
